Felicia’s days had been long,

unbearably dull

and void of hope

since the day the beanstalk

had fallen.

She’d cut off communication with Jack,

too ashamed to reply,

but had still held a secret hope

that everything could return

to how it was.

Now the landers had cut that option

and once again the ground

was beyond her reach.

She took down Jack’s drawings,

too painful a reminder,

but couldn’t bear to throw them away.

Instead, she tried to continue,

seal her heart and dreams

and just exist.

There was no other choice left.
